In one of the early episodes, Joey and Chandler offer to take Ross to hockey for his birthday, and the date in that episode is said to be October 20th! He says, "my birthday was 7 months ago," meaning his birthday was March, yet in the episode where Ross tries to punch Joey and breaks his thumb, they fill out his details, Ross says "you know my birthday!?" And Joey says "May-tem-ber???" And Ross says "OCTOBER 18"!

Ooh here's another - in the episode where Julie and Ross are getting the cat, Monica talks fondly of their childhood cat and even has his old toys. In the very next episode, when Monica is tasting the Fistachio product she says she's allergic to cats and is for the rest of the show

At the end of Season 5 when they're in Vegas, both Ross and Rachel have permanent ink on their faces. Next morning at breakfast (although it's the start of Season 6), the ink is all gone.

One that comes to mind are the inconsistencies with Ross' relationship history. In the first series Ross mentions that his first time was with Carol two years prior, however this is inconstant with the story of Ross' relationship with Mrs Altman the 50 year old librarian and a relationship with a cleaning lady whilst in college.
